    Abstract: The invention relates to a process and equipment for cultivating and producing a biomass from microalgae, primarily plankton. A microalgal biomass is cultivated in a single bioreactor chamber in the shape of a vertically oriented parallelepiped. The culture mixture is illuminated by artificial light sources mounted on the inner side of one of the broad walls of the bioreactor chamber in horizontal rows throughout the height of the bioreactor chamber. The culture mixture is illuminated cyclically. Spray heads are mounted on the inner side of the opposite wall of the bioreactor chamber so that 4 spray heads are arranged symmetrically around each artificial light source. The pH value of the culture mixture is maintained in a range of 8.5-9.5 by the addition thereto of a lactic acid bacteria-containing solution at the beginning of each light cycle in an amount of 1-3 ml per litre of culture mixture, said solution having a pH value selected in a range of 4.0-5.0.

    Abstract: The invention relates to biotechnology. The plankton strain of the unicellular green alga Chlorella vulgaris GKO, which has a thin cell wall, deposited in the Russian National Collection of Industrial Microorganisms under the registration number of VKPM A1-24. The strain VKPM A1-24 of the unicellular green alga Chlorella vulgaris can be used to produce food biomass intended for preparation of a beverage, concentrate, paste or dry powder. The invention makes it possible to shorten the period of cultivation of the biomass of unicellular algae.
